危害分析与关键控制点(HACCP)体系在烧结工艺职业病危害防控中的应用研究

摘  要:中国作为世界第一冶金产业大国,钢产量接近全球产量的一半。我国的冶金工业普遍存在工序多、流程复杂、职业健康安全隐患较多等问题。在危害分析与关键控制点(HACCP)体系的基础上,以钢铁行业重点工艺烧结为研究对象,结合某公司烧结厂职业病危害控制效果评价报告,对该烧结厂生产过程产生的职业病危害因素,通过工程分析、职业卫生调查、职业病危害因素检测和职业健康检查等方式进行全面分析,确定关键控制点,分析危害程度,制定符合该厂特点的关键控制措施及方案,为烧结工艺职业病危害防控提供相应的理论参考。As the world's first metallurgical industry in the world,China accounts for nearly half of global steel production.However,the domestic metallurgy industry generally faces challenges such as multiple processes,complex workflows,and significant occupational health and safety risks.Based on the HACCP system,taking sintering,one of the critical processes in the steel industry,as the research object,this article aims to analyze the factors of occupational diseases generated by the production process of the sintering plant.Methods such as engineering analysis,occupational health surveys,hazard factor detection,and occupational health examinations are employed to identify critical control points,assess hazard severity,and develop targeted control measures tailored to the plant's specific conditions.The findings aim to provide theoretical guidance for occupational disease hazard prevention and control in the sintering process.
